#da0446 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#da0446 is composed of 85.5% red, 1.6%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.2% magenta, 67.9%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 341.5 degrees, a saturation of 96.4% and a lightness of 43.5%. #da0446 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ff088c with #b50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#da0446 color description : Vivid pink.

#da0446 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#da0446 has RGB values of R:218, G:4,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.68,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14287942.

Shades and Tints of #da0446

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060002 is the darkest color, while #fff2f6 is the lightest one.
